DESCRIPTION:Our current focus for the EU Haggle project (http://www.haggle
 project.org)\nis on understanding the network structure/model in pervasive
  environments\,\nwhere nodes (i.e. laptops\, PDAs\, smart phones) are spar
 sely distributed\nforming a network. These dynamic human networks are ofte
 n partitioned due to\ngeographical separation\, node movement\, or social 
 activities. Efficient\nforwarding algorithms for such networks are emergin
 g\, mainly based on\nepidemic routing protocols. Thus\, understanding info
 rmation flow by epidemic\nin dynamic human networks is essential. I will d
 escribe our study of\nepidemic spread with a city-scale human connectivity
  trace.
